HIGHLY BREATHABLE MEMBRANE

TRASPIR ALU 120

TRASPIR ALU 120 is the lightweight and reflective highly breathable membrane for facades. Placed on the outside of the wall, it provides a benefit during the hot season by reflecting heat outwards and rejecting incoming heat.

TRASPIR ALU 120, the highly breathable aluminised membrane that reflects heat.

The TRASPIR ALU 120 highly breathable membrane consists of two layers: the upper one in aluminium, the lower one in breathable polypropylene film. It is also available in the 2,7 meter format.

Technical Data
EN 13859-1/2
national-classifications FR DTU 31.2 E450 Jf C1
national-classifications AUS AS/NZS 4200.1 Class 4
national-classifications USA IRC vp

Property Standard Tested Values USC Conversion
Mass per unit area EN 1849-2 120 g/m² 0.39 oz/ft²
Thickness EN 1849-2 0,6 mm 24 mil
Water vapour transmission (Sd) EN 1931 0,08 m 43.706 US perm
Tensile strength MD/CD EN 12311-1 240 / 210 N/50mm 27 / 24 lbf/in
Elongation MD/CD EN 12311-1 45 / 10 % -
Resistance to nail tearing MD/CD EN 12310-1 110 / 110 N 25 / 25 lbf
Watertightness EN 1928 classe W2 -
Resistance to temperature - -20 / 80 °C -4 / 176 °F
Reaction to fire EN 13501-1 class E -
External fire performance EN 13501-5 - -
Resistance to penetration of air EN 12114 < 0,05 m³/(m²·h·50Pa) < 0.003 cfm/ft² at 50Pa
Thermal conductivity (λ) - 0,3 W/(m·K) 0.17 BTU/(h·ft·°F)
Specific heat - 1800 J/(kg·K) -
Density - ca. 200 kg/m³ -
Water vapour resistance factor (μ) - ca. 133 -
Flexibility at low temperatures EN 1109 -40 °C -40 °F
VOC - not relevant -

Description

The application surface must be dry, free of dust and grease. Surface elements must be removed so that the membrane is not damaged during application.

Recommended use: The membrane is intended exclusively for wall applications.

Direct UV protection is guaranteed. Installation is therefore permitted on both the internal and external sides of the building envelope.

Installation: Unroll the membrane and seal using tape such as: FLEXY BAND, FLEXY BAND UV, SPEEDY BAND, or EASY BAND.

To ensure correct and professional installation, the use of a nail sealing point is required.

Further details regarding installation can be found in the specific instructions provided by the supplier.
